ICode9

精准搜索请尝试: 精确搜索
  • 蓝桥杯 基础练习 高精度加法2021-04-23 18:32:50

    资源限制 时间限制:1.0s 内存限制:512.0MB 问题描述   输入两个整数a和b,输出这两个整数的和。a和b都不超过100位。 算法描述   由于a和b都比较大,所以不能直接使用语言中的标准数据类型来存储。对于这种问题,一般使用数组来处理。   定义一个数组A,A[0]用于存储a的个位,A[1]

  • Qt开发经验小技巧101-1102021-04-18 09:32:11

    如果需要在尺寸改变的时候不重绘窗体,则设置属性即可 this->setAttribute(Qt::WA_StaticContents, true); 这样可以避免可以避免对已经显示区域的重新绘制。 默认程序中获取焦点以后会有虚边框,如果看着觉得碍眼不舒服可以去掉,设置样式即可:setStyleSheet("*{outline:0px;}");

  • 1047. 糖果2021-04-11 09:03:52

    01背包裸题。 状态表示: \(f(i,j)\)从前\(i\)个数中选,总和模\(K\)的余数为\(j\)的情况下的和的最大值。 状态转移: \[f(i,j) = f(i-1,j),f(i-1,(j-w[i])\mod k)+w[i] \]const int N=110; int f[N][N]; int w[N]; int n,k; int get(int x) { return (x%k+k)%k; } int main() {

  • 110. 平衡二叉树2021-04-08 14:32:10

        暂时没有想到非递归的方法,这里用递归来处理了 根据题目的定义,我们可以通过计算每一棵子树的左右高度差, 只要有一个子树不平衡,则整体不平衡(这里有个优化小细节,我们以-1为标记位,当出现-1则整棵树 不平衡,不需要再做后续判断) 时间O(n),空间O(n) public boolean isBalanced

  • 【二叉树 2.4】110.判断一棵树是否是平衡二叉树2021-04-04 10:29:50

    文章目录 问题描述思考 问题描述 给定一个二叉树,判断它是否是高度平衡的二叉树。 本题中,一棵高度平衡二叉树定义为:一个二叉树 每个节点 的左右两个子树的高度差的绝对值不超过1。 示例 1: 给定二叉树 [3,9,20,null,null,15,7] 返回 true 。 示例 2: 给定二叉树 [1,2,2

  • 备选房源2021-04-03 15:03:12

    一、智雅茗苑 面积:110㎡ 产权:大产权 单价: 地址:运城市盐湖区机场路附近          

  • [HNOI2011]XOR和路径2021-04-02 16:05:48

    XI.[HNOI2011]XOR和路径 同上题一样,本题采用倒序DP的方式。 我们考虑按位处理。设当前处理到第\(p\)位,再设\(f_i\)表示从位置\(i\)出发,到达终点时的期望结果。 则对于一条边\((x,y,z)\),如果\(z\)在第\(p\)位上是\(1\),则有\(f_x\leftarrow 1-f_y\);否则,则有\(f_x\leftarrow f_y\)。

  • [URAL1540]Battle for the Ring2021-04-01 12:32:30

    I.[URAL1540]Battle for the Ring 这大约是我做的第一道SG函数的题( 很容易想到一个区间DP状态:设 \(f_{i,j,k}\) 表示第 \(i\) 条链子,\([j,k]\) 这一段的SG值。 于是我们枚举这一段中删掉了小于等于某个值的元素进行转移。如果删掉的值形成了多个串,依照SG函数的性质,取值应是其异或

  • 844.走迷宫(ACwing)2021-03-29 20:31:08

    题目描述 给定一个 n×m 的二维整数数组,用来表示一个迷宫,数组中只包含 0 或 1,其中 0 表示可以走的路,1 表示不可通过的墙壁。 最初,有一个人位于左上角 (1,1) 处,已知该人每次可以向上、下、左、右任意一个方向移动一个位置。 请问,该人从左上角移动至右下角 (n,m) 处,至少需要移

  • matplotlib初学2021-03-24 20:31:46

    matplotlib初学 首先思考一个问题:matplotlib只能绘制折线图么? 其实并不是的; matplotlib能够绘制折线图,散点图,柱状图,直方图,箱线图,饼图等; 但是,我们需要知道不同的统计图到底能够表示出什么,以此来决定选择哪种统计图来更直观的呈现我们的数据。 我们用一个简单的实例来

  • 1784. Check if Binary String Has at Most One Segment of Ones2021-03-17 20:04:43

    题目: Given a binary string s ​​​​​without leading zeros, return true​​​ if s contains at most one contiguous segment of ones. Otherwise, return false.   Example 1: Input: s = "1001" Output: false Explanation: The ones do not form a contiguo

  • CF1107E Vasya and Binary String(区间dp)2021-03-16 13:05:37

    看数据会猜到是区间dp 这道题的精髓就是相同字符才能删除 我们设计状态为删除f[i][j][k],i-j区间,后面有k个相同的在这次删除中一次删除 那么状态转移,最后一位j可以选择和后面的删掉,或者如果区间内有和j相同的字符,可以与k一起被删掉。 两种转移方式,虽然可能更新的时候有很多非法状态

  • Leetcode 110. Balanced Binary Tree(两种方法)2021-03-12 14:29:21

    Leetcode 110. Balanced Binary Tree 题目链接: Balanced Binary Tree 难度:Easy 题目大意: 判断二叉树是不是深度平衡树。 思路: 思路1 : 求根节点左右子节点的深度,然后按照题意进行判断。再利用递归,对左右子节点进行相同的操作。 思路2 : 参考 高赞回答 ,求左右节点的深度,如果发现

  • 托福110冲刺班-词汇课04-笔记2021-03-04 21:33:30

    4,方向系列 向内系列 in/im include 包含 income 收入 interior 内陆,内政 Minister of the Interior 内陆大臣 innermost adj 隐秘的,内心深处的 inject v 注入 注射 import v/n 进口 immigrate v 移民, imprison v 监禁,关押 Fashion should be a form of escapism,and not a f

  • JavaScript面试题101-1102021-02-18 18:01:31

    JavaScript面试题101-110 每日坚持学10道题 101. 设计盒模型 [问答题] 画图描述 CSS 盒模型,用 JS 实现获取元素宽和位置,注意兼容性。 来自:去哪儿 参考: var element = document.getElementById("div"); function getWeizhi(element) { var top = document.documentElem

  • Linux基本命令——用户、权限管理2021-02-17 17:02:16

    Linux命令——用户权限管理 一、Linux用户管理<1> 查看当前用户:whoami<2> 查看登录用户:who<3> 添加用户账号:useradd<4> 设置用户密码:passwd<5> 删除用户:userdel<6> 添加、删除组账号:groupadd、groupdel<7> 修改用户所在组:usermod<8> 查看用户在哪些组:groups 二、Linux权限

  • 110. 平衡二叉树2021-02-15 22:34:27

    题目描述 给定一个二叉树,判断它是否是高度平衡的二叉树。 本题中,一棵高度平衡二叉树定义为: 一个二叉树每个节点 的左右两个子树的高度差的绝对值不超过 1 。 示例 1: 输入:root = [3,9,20,null,null,15,7] 输出:true 示例 2: 输入:root = [1,2,2,3,3,null,null,4,4] 输出:fals

  • 2021年安全生产月宣传资料2021-02-14 11:57:04

    包邮货到付款 小手册 折页  挂图等 联系电话和微信:18911069753 1 ag0001 2021 安全生产月主题挂图 8张/套精 2 ag0002 2021安全生产月主题招贴 8张/套精 3 ag0003 安全生产发展的意见宣教挂图 8张/套 4 ag0004 重特大事故宣教挂图2020版 8张/套 5 ag0005 标本兼治遏制重特大事

  • hackthebox-Celestial (node反序列化deserialization & 4.40提权)2021-02-11 11:34:02

    1、扫描 只有一个3000node端口 C:\root> nmap -A 10.10.10.85 Starting Nmap 7.80 ( https://nmap.org ) at 2021-02-11 10:03 CST Nmap scan report for 10.10.10.85 (10.10.10.85) Host is up (0.34s latency). Not shown: 999 closed ports PORT STATE SERVICE VERSIO

  • 微信转账后被拉黑该如何追回?官方这些隐藏功能你一定能用到!2021-02-10 22:53:54

    近年来,骗子的手段可以说五花八门,但到了转账这一步,无非就是那几种方式——微信、支付宝、银行卡。几乎每一天,我们都能在网上看到有人上当受骗的消息。这些骗局几乎都是这样的:在闲鱼买东西/找代购买东西/找兼职,直接给对方微信转账后,就立马被拉黑了。相信在看到这个鲜红的感叹号时,大家

  • 1005:地球人口承载力估计2021-02-06 11:03:06

    1005:地球人口承载力估计 描述 假设地球上的新生资源按恒定速度增长。照此测算,地球上现有资源加上新生资源可供x亿人生活a年,或供y亿人生活b年。 为了能够实现可持续发展,避免资源枯竭,地球最多能够养活多少亿人? 输入 一行,包括四个正整数x,a,y,b,两个整数之间用单个空格隔开。x > y,a < b,a

  • 龟龟带你了解在日留学可能会用到的应急电话2021-01-31 16:01:54

    很多同学都是第 一次出国,也都是很小的年纪就独自一人生活在异国他乡。在生活中,我们难免会遇到各种各样的问题和紧急情况,遇到这些情况的时候我们该如何处理,寻求谁的帮助呢?下面跟龟龟来一起了解一下吧 龟龟小课堂(一):独居的注意事项 很多同学都是一个人独居,在选择租房时一定要尽

  • 双调路径2021-01-30 18:02:22

    双调路径 题目链接 题目: 给定网格 每条边有两个权值 对于每一权值 越小的路径越优 只有当一条路径两个权值均小于另一路径时 这条路径才比另一条更优 否则两条路径为不同种类的优劣度相同的路径 求最优路径的种数 为什么感觉解释了一下更乱了.. 思路: 二维的最短路 这里直接采用

  • 【PIN DUODUO】月卡优惠计算2021-01-30 00:02:15

    上个月的时候开通了PIN DUODUO的月卡,开通之后,才发现,内有乾坤。 先来简单说下规则:每周可以领6张优惠券 优惠金额最低消费月度可用张数5元无门槛42元3043元4045元7047元9049元1104 经过分析,在用掉4张5元无门槛优惠券时,是最高的投入/产出比,能达到133.33%。 如果我基于使用4张5元

  • 110.平衡二叉树2021-01-23 18:33:49

    一.题目描述 给定一个二叉树,判断它是否是高度平衡的二叉树。 本题中,一棵高度平衡二叉树定义为: 一个二叉树每个节点 的左右两个子树的高度差的绝对值不超过 1 。 示例 1: 输入:root = [3,9,20,null,null,15,7] 输出:true 示例 2: 输入:root = [1,2,2,3,3,null,null,4,4] 输出:fal

专注分享技术,共同学习,共同进步。侵权联系[81616952@qq.com]

Copyright (C)ICode9.com, All Rights Reserved.

ICode9版权所有